Concrete Foundation Sealing in Tuscaloosa, AL

Concrete foundation sealing services involve applying specialized coatings or sealants to the exterior or interior surfaces of a building’s foundation. This process helps protect the concrete from moisture infiltration, which can lead to cracks, erosion, and structural issues over time. These services are commonly requested for residential projects such as new home construction, foundation repairs, or preventative maintenance on existing structures to enhance durability and reduce the risk of water damage.

Property owners typically seek foundation sealing to prevent water from seeping into basements or crawl spaces,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or high humidity. Before requesting this service, it is helpful to understand the current condition of the foundation, the type of sealant used, and any existing cracks or vulnerabilities. Proper sealing can contribute to maintaining the integrity of the property and minimizing costly repairs caused by moisture-related problems.

Common Concrete Foundation Sealing Jobs

Basement Foundations - sealing helps prevent moisture intrusion and reduces the risk of mold growth.

Garage Floors - applying a sealant protects concrete from stains, cracks, and wear over time.

Driveways - sealing extends the lifespan of concrete driveways by shielding against water damage and freeze-thaw cycles.

Patios - sealing enhances appearance and provides a protective barrier against weathering and staining.

Commercial Foundations - sealing services help maintain structural integrity and prevent water-related issues.

Slab Foundations - sealing offers added resistance to cracking caused by shifting or ground movement.

Concrete Foundation Sealing Questions

What is concrete foundation sealing? It is a process that applies a protective coating to the foundation to prevent water penetration and damage.

Why should property owners consider foundation sealing? Sealing helps protect against moisture intrusion, reduces cracking, and extends the lifespan of the foundation.

What types of foundations benefit from sealing? Both residential and commercial concrete foundations can benefit from sealing to improve durability and resistance to weather elements.

When is the best time to seal a foundation? Sealing is most effective when performed during dry weather conditions and before any major moisture issues develop.
